zoukankan      html  css  js  c++  java
  • 软件工程第一次作业

    专业术语

    1.1软件=程序+软件工程

    软件企业=软件+商业模式

    C语言 二叉树的算法遍历

    1)软件=程序+算法,应用软件,软件服务,源程序,数据(静态数据,动态数据),可执行代码

        软件构架,软件设计与实现,构建管理,源代码管理(配置管理),质量保证,软件测试,需求分析,程序理解,软件维护(服务运营),项目管理,用户体验,国际化和本地化,用户界面设计

    1.2软件的特殊性

    复杂性,不可见性,易变性,服从性,非连续性

    软件分类:

    系统软件:操作系统,设备驱动程序,工具软件

    应用软件:用户使用它完成工作

    恶意软件:软件病毒等

       计算理论,信息编码理论,算系统法和数据结构,形式化方法,程序设计语言,计算机体系结构,并行计算机和分布式系统,实时系统和嵌入式,软件工程,科学计算,操作系统,计算机网络,安全和密码学,人工智能,计算机图形学,数据库和大规模数据处理,万维网,自言语言处理和语音,人机交互,

    ------生命周期  软件需求,软件设计,软件构建,软件测试,软件维护,

       用户满意度,可靠性,软件流程质量,可维护性,Bug,

        

    练习与讨论

    2.

    1)P29  第四行“对于回顾测试中 的  回归  ,我们可以理解为  回归到以前不正常的状态 回归测试最好自动化”,有这样的问题:如何自动化,修改不正常状态会不会对现在的程序造成影响

    2)p135中提出要“保持敏捷,预期和适应变化”,软件工程唯一不变的就是变化,我们预期变化,而不是期望变化,让我困惑的是保持敏捷要如何保持,提高自己的技术就是保持敏捷吗?

    3)p160书中提出“竞争性需求分析的框架“ 在竞争中提出用户都没想过的事来吸引顾客,这是必要的吗,用户一定会需要这个他们都没想到的功能吗?

    4)p278验收测试提到的敏捷测试是什么?

    5)p287实战中的测试是什么   ,怎样实战,

    3.社交软件:QQ,微信,微博

    手机自带,很早就在使用的工具,方便联系

    盈利方式:赚取流量

    购物软件:淘宝,唯品会,

    淘宝手机自带,唯品会6.18之前朋友推荐的,

    盈利方式:流量,商家入驻费,广告

    用于平时网上购物,买衣服,用品

    影音软件:腾讯视频,酷我音乐

    通过应用商店下载,应用商店推荐

    盈利方式:会员制,广告

  • 相关阅读:
    linux基础知识-12
    linux基础知识-11
    linux基础知识-10
    安装与迁移Solo博客系统
    linux基础知识-9
    linux基础知识-8
    linux基础知识-7
    linux基础知识-6
    linux基础知识-5
    通俗解释下分布式、高并发、多线程
  • 原文地址:https://www.cnblogs.com/12yy/p/11487821.html
Copyright © 2011-2022 走看看